Given its flexibility and robustness, ad hoc reporting has become an integral aspect of modern data analytics and business intelligence tools. Unique Features and Benefits of Ad Hoc Reports Ad Hoc reporting comes with a range of unique features and benefits that make it a preferred choice for businesses. One of the standout features is the ability for end-users to generate customized reports quickly and efficiently. Thanks to an intuitive and self-service interface, ad hoc reporting eliminates the need for constant dependence on IT teams for customized reports.


Users can build, manipulate, and interpret data independently. Practical Applications of Ad Hoc Reporting in Various Industries Ad hoc reporting has found significant application across various industries. For instance, in healthcare, ad hoc reports help administrators track patient care metrics, utilization rates, and departmental efficiency.


In the finance industry, portfolio managers use ad hoc reports to get customizable insights into investment strategies. They leverage these reports to get granular data on their portfolio’s performance. The manufacturing industry is another sector where ad hoc reports provide valuable insights for daily operational decisions as well as long-term strategizing.
